Finding GCD of 99, 722, 278, 921 using Prime Factorization

Given Input Data is 99, 722, 278, 921

Make a list of Prime Factors of all the given numbers initially

Prime Factorization of 99 is 3 x 3 x 11

Prime Factorization of 722 is 2 x 19 x 19

Prime Factorization of 278 is 2 x 139

Prime Factorization of 921 is 3 x 307

The above numbers do not have any common prime factor. So GCD is 1
